On average, learners require 47 hours of professional driving lessons and 22 hours of private practice to reach test standard.
The nearest practical test centre to Stamford is Peterborough Driving Test Centre, which has a pass rate of 48.7% — equal to the UK national average of 48.7%. Stamford learners test at Peterborough. Test routes include the A1 dual carriageway with 70mph sections. The A1175 Peterborough to Stamford road. Stamford – did you know?
- Stamford is a market town in Lincolnshire, on the River Welland, 10 miles north of Peterborough
- The town has one of the finest collections of 17th and 18th century stone buildings in England
- Stamford was recorded in the Domesday Book as Stanford meaning stony ford
- The town was a major coaching stop on the Great North Road from London to Edinburgh
- Stamford has a population of approximately 20,000 as of the 2011 census
- The town has five medieval churches and over 600 listed buildings
- Stamford was the birthplace of the poet John Clare and the physician Sir William Browne
- The town’s historic high street has many independent shops and tea rooms
- Stamford holds a weekly market on Fridays, operating under a charter from King John

- How much do driving lessons cost in Stamford? Lesson prices in Stamford range from £30 to £40 per hour for manual or automatic. Block bookings typically reduce the per-lesson cost.
- What driving lesson types are available in Stamford? Instructors offer manual and automatic lessons, intensive courses, refresher driving for nervous or returning drivers, and motorway lessons for new licence holders.
- How long does it take to learn to drive in Stamford? The national average is 47 hours of professional lessons plus 22 hours of private practice. Actual time depends on your confidence, lesson frequency, and local driving conditions.
